Abstract :
This paper deals with a fuzzy modeling of comfort perception. The aim of the presented sensor is to reproduce the linguistic evaluation provided by a human being from the aggregation of the relevant physical measurements such as temperature, humidity, and luminosity. The fuzzy symbolic method proposed here enables introducing new measurements easily in order to refine the comfort definition in a way adapted to the applications considered. The graphical user interface developed allows designing a user-friendly configuration of the intelligent sensor realized.
